ASAP HELP What is the mistake in this sentence? “The toy’s were scattered around the living room, the kitchen and the dining room.” A. Misspelling B. Incorrect parallel structure. C. Incorrect tense D. Incorrect apostrophe

Answer:

Incorrect Apostrophe

Step-by-step explanation:

An apostrophe typically symbolizes ownership, but the way "toys" is used in this sentence, it is meant to be plural. Therefore, it should just be "toys" without the apostrophe. Stay cool.<3
